Output 79953421cfac7905faf4b17aeb6a118a8841d2847f4213b91449170679802429:1

value
610590
script pubkey
OP_0 OP_PUSHBYTES_20 d9864304e15216463c6f9bc4232c72bb0737e197
address
bc1qmxryxp8p2gtyv0r0n0zzxtrjhvrn0cvhznfe2q
transaction
79953421cfac7905faf4b17aeb6a118a8841d2847f4213b91449170679802429
spent
true